Abstract: | 本論文以歐洲人權法院於2024年4月9日作出之《高齡婦女氣候保護協會訴瑞士案》判決為核心,探討氣候變遷下國家所負人權義務之內涵與法院審查標準之演變。氣候變遷已從環境政策議題轉化為嚴重威脅人類基本權利的全球性危機,尤其對高齡婦女等脆弱群體產生不成比例的健康與生存風險。本案係歐洲人權法院首次明確肯認締約國在氣候政策上負有積極義務,須透過有效減碳、制定具審查性之中長期目標與碳預算制度,以保障《歐洲人權公約》第8條之私人與家庭生活權。判決亦首度確認非政府組織之當事人適格,擴大氣候訴訟可用的司法途徑與適用主體範圍。 本論文首先從國際氣候法與人權法交錯發展的脈絡出發,整理氣候訴訟興起之制度背景與挑戰,並梳理歐洲人權法院對積極義務、因果關係、國家裁量權等核心概念之審查邏輯。其次,透過分析歐洲人權法院對本案當事人適格之認定與國家責任歸屬之論述,檢視氣候變遷訴訟如何改變傳統人權救濟架構。最後,本文評估本案對其他區域人權或國內法院於氣候議題上之審理趨勢及影響。 藉由本論文,期能補足台灣學界在歐洲人權法院氣候判決研究之不足,並提供國內未來氣候訴訟法制構築及政策制定參考依據。 This thesis centers on the European Court of Human Rights’ landmark judgment rendered on April 9, 2024, in the case of Verein KlimaSeniorinnen Schweiz and Others v. Switzerland. It explores the evolving content of State obligations under human rights law in the context of climate change and examines the judicial review standards applied by the Court. Climate change has increasingly transitioned from an environmental policy issue to a global crisis that threatens fundamental human rights, disproportionately affecting vulnerable populations such as elderly women. In this historic decision, the Court recognized for the first time that States are under positive obligations to mitigate climate change, including setting verifiable mid- and long-term reduction targets and implementing a carbon budget, in order to safeguard the right to private and family life under Article 8 of the European Convention on Human Rights (ECHR). Furthermore, the Court confirmed the legal standing of non-governmental organizations, thereby expanding the scope of potential claimants and available judicial avenues in climate litigation. The thesis begins by reviewing the legal and institutional background of climate litigation and the intersection of international climate and human rights law. It then analyzes the Court’s reasoning regarding positive obligations, causation, margin of appreciation, and the standing of applicants in the present case, and how these reshape the conventional framework of human rights remedies. Finally, it evaluates the broader legal and judicial implications of this case for other regional and domestic courts handling climate-related disputes. By undertaking this study, it is hoped that the current lack of academic research in Taiwan regarding the European Court of Human Rights' climate-related judgments can be addressed, while also providing a reference for the future domestic climate litigation frameworks and policymaking. |
